## Deployment

The Tumblenest locker service handles the laundry pickup and drop-off flow: a resident scans a code, the gateway validates the reservation, and the locker controller releases the door. Deploys go blue/green behind the edge proxy; the controller keeps a local cache of active reservations so in-flight opens survive a swap. After deploying, run the smoke script against a test locker before shifting traffic. The access-flow service reads its runtime settings from the environment, listed here.

config for bahop-baduf:
[kasion]
team = lamath
access_code = ac_d807e5
host = kasion.paliqcloud.corp
port = 4000
owner = julix.tamvan
peer = frair.qorvelsoft.local

Subject: DR drill — encoding detection service

Hi Priya, during Thursday's disaster-recovery drill we'll fail over the Tidemark encoding-detection service, which sniffs charsets on uploaded text files. Please review the failover branch carefully: the BOM-handling fallback changed, and mis-detection silently corrupts archives. Restore steps are in the drill doc. To unseal the standby node's credential store, use the recovery passphrase below.

strongbox words: zorwyn-quenmir

Flag rollouts failing in CI? Check the Ashgrove flag framework first. Common cause: the rollout manifest references a flag deleted from the registry — the Pinhurst linter catches this locally but CI runs a stricter schema. Fix: regenerate the manifest with the sync script, commit, rerun. Don't bump the framework version to dodge the error; that masks stale flags in prod. If it still fails, grab the failing job's token below and post it in the channel.

pipeline stamp: htk9_608b8770b

# Stormfan alert fan-out — production env
# This service receives severe-weather bulletins from the Quillmont feed and
# fans them out to regional notifier queues. On-call: if fan-out stalls, check
# STORMFAN_QUEUE_DEPTH and restart the dispatcher before anything else.
# STORMFAN_REGIONS controls which zones we publish to; keep it in sync with the
# routing table in the ops wiki. Dispatcher workers default to 8.
# The bulletin feed requires authentication, so the credential goes on the next line.

secret setting of kadup-kaduf: RELAY_SECRET3=355